Getting Started with Screen Printing

Before diving into the world of screen printing services, it’s essential to gather all the necessary materials and familiarize yourself with the process. You’ll need a screen printing frame, mesh fabric, emulsion, a squeegee, ink, and your blank T-shirts.

Once your materials are ready, it’s time to prepare your design. Whether you’re creating a simple logo, a bold graphic, or a whimsical illustration, make sure your design is clear, concise, and ready to be transferred onto your shirts.

1.   Preparing Your Workspace and Screen

Now that you have your materials and design ready, it’s time to set up your workspace and prepare your screen for printing. Choose a well-ventilated area with plenty of space to work, and lay down newspaper or a drop cloth to protect your surfaces.

Next, coat your screen with emulsion and allow it to dry completely. Once dry, place your design onto the screen and expose it to light to create your stencil. After washing away the excess emulsion, you’re ready to start printing!

2.   Printing Your T-Shirts Like a Pro

With your screen prepared and your design in place, it’s time to start printing your t-shirts. Lay your shirt flat on a smooth surface and position your screen over the fabric. Apply a generous amount of ink to the top of the screen, then use a squeegee to spread the ink evenly across the design.

Apply firm pressure and pull the squeegee smoothly across the screen to transfer your design onto the shirt. Lift the screen carefully to reveal your masterpiece, then set your shirt aside to dry.

As you embark on your screen printing journey, here are a few tips and tricks to help you achieve professional-looking results:

  • Don’t be discouraged if your first few prints aren’t perfect – screen printing is a skill that takes time to master. Keep practicing, experimenting with different techniques, and refining your process until you achieve the results you desire.
  • While you can certainly start with basic materials, investing in high-quality screens, inks, and squeegees will ultimately yield better results. Quality materials will also last longer and save you time and frustration in the long run.
  • Don’t be afraid to get creative with your designs and experiment with different colors, textures, and effects. Screen printing offers endless possibilities for customization, so let your imagination run wild and see where it takes you.
